Transaction 781031e66ab58ab14785b1e9ae1d79fee6d41f37359d74d632e30adda50a02ff
1 Input
2 Outputs
- 781031e66ab58ab14785b1e9ae1d79fee6d41f37359d74d632e30adda50a02ff:0
- 781031e66ab58ab14785b1e9ae1d79fee6d41f37359d74d632e30adda50a02ff:1
value 244106
address 38izW8Vxp8XxQGB8mXob9sfBL2BmYem3oe
value 1846312
address 1Pf6gckq8F5VKYWAmqAVALMPRL2CaRgLFn